CME_ST_REF is a standard SAP Table which is used to store Characteristic: Data Reference data and is available within R/3 SAP systems depending on the version and release level.
The CME_ST_REF table consists of various fields, each holding specific information or linking keys about Characteristic: Data Reference data available in SAP. These include CLIENT (Client), FRG_GUID (Set GUID), TABLENAME (Table Name), FIELDNAME (Field Name).. SAP CME_ST_REF table fields - Full list of fields found in SAP data dictionary
Field | Description | Data Element | Data Type | length (Dec) | Check table | Conversion Routine | Domain Name | MemoryID | SHLP |
CLIENT | Client | MANDT | CLNT | 3 | Assigned to domain | MANDT | |||
FRG_GUID | Set GUID | COMT_FRG_GUID | RAW | 16 | SYSUUID | ||||
TABLENAME | Table Name | CME_TABLENAME | CHAR | 30 | CME_TABLENAME | ||||
FIELDNAME | Field Name | CME_FIELDNAME | CHAR | 30 | CME_FIELDNAME | ||||
COND_FLD | Characteristic: Condition Field Reference | CME_CONDITION_FIELD | CHAR | 30 | CME_CONDITION_FIELD | ||||
VALID_FROM | Valid From (Time Stamp) | COMT_VALID_FROM | DEC | 15 | TSTPS | BCOS_TSTMP | |||
VALID_TO | Valid To (Time Stamp) | COMT_VALID_TO | DEC | 15 | TSTPS | BCOS_TSTMP | |||
UPNAME | Name of the User Who Last Changed the Set | COMT_UPNAME | CHAR | 12 | UNAME | ||||
HISTEX | History Exists | COMT_HISTEX | CHAR | 1 | COM_BOOLEAN | ||||
LOGSYS | Original System | COMT_LOGSYS | CHAR | 10 | Assigned to domain | ALPHA | LOGSYS | COM_LOGSYS | COM_PRODUCT_LOGSYS |
OPTN | Characteristic Selection Condition Reference | CME_OPTION | CHAR | 2 | CME_OPTION | ||||
COND | Characteristic: Condition Reference | CME_CONDITION | SSTR | 254 | CME_CONDITION | ||||
SEMANTICS | Characteristic: Meaning of Condition | CME_SEMANTICS | CHAR | 1 | CME_SEMANTICS | ||||
DOCUMENTS | Document Key | DML_DOCKEY | RAW | 16 | DML_DOCKEY | ||||
ECM_COUNT | Change Management Counter | DML_ECM_COUNT | NUMC | 5 | DML_ECM_COUNT | ||||
ECM_DEL | Deletion Indicator | DML_ECM_DEL | CHAR | 1 | DML_ECM_DEL | ||||
LINE_ID | Row Key | DML_LINE_ID | NUMC | 5 | DML_LINE_ID |
